1. Bitcoin vs. Ethereum: Core Differences

Bitcoin – Digital Gold & Store of Value

  • Purpose: Bitcoin was designed as a peer-to-peer electronic cash system but has evolved into a hedge against inflation and a store of value .
  • Supply: Capped at 21 million BTC, making it deflationary by design .
  • Consensus Mechanism: Uses Proof-of-Work (PoW), requiring massive energy consumption .
  • Speed & Scalability: Processes 5-7 transactions per second (TPS) with ~10-minute block times .

Ethereum – The Programmable Blockchain

  • Purpose: A decentralized computing platform enabling smart contracts, DeFi, NFTs, and dApps .
  • Supply: No hard cap, but EIP-1559 burns ETH with high network activity, making it deflationary at times .
  • Consensus Mechanism: Switched to Proof-of-Stake (PoS) in 2022, reducing energy use by 99.9% .
  • Speed & Scalability: Processes 15-30 TPS (with Layer-2 solutions like Arbitrum boosting this further) .

💸Bitcoin is digital gold; Ethereum is programmable money.

4. Environmental Impact: Bitcoin vs. Ethereum

Bitcoin’s Energy Problem

  • Energy Use: 138–178 TWh/year (more than Norway or Thailand) .
  • Carbon Footprint: 40 million tonnes of CO₂/year (similar to Greece) .
  • E-Waste: Mining ASICs become obsolete quickly, generating thousands of tonnes of e-waste .

Ethereum’s Green Shift

  • Post-Merge Efficiency: Energy use dropped 99.9% after switching to PoS .
  • Carbon Footprint: Now < 870 tonnes of CO₂/year (like 100 U.S. households) .

💸Ethereum is far greener, making it more appealing to ESG investors.
